草庐IT

Import-Package

全部标签

node.js - Azure "Web apps"服务 : auto-install npm modules from package. json

我在一个azure的“网络应用程序”容器中部署了一个node.js应用程序。我将“node_modules”文件夹添加到.gitignore并让azure从package.json安装模块。但是,大多数模块不会自动安装,我必须打开实例的命令行并使用“npminstall”手动安装它们。我正在使用Nodev0.12.0,这是我的package.json:{"main":"server.js","scripts":{"start":"nodeserver.js"},"devDependencies":{"body-parser":"^1.12.4","cors":"^2.6.1","exp

node.js - Azure "Web apps"服务 : auto-install npm modules from package. json

我在一个azure的“网络应用程序”容器中部署了一个node.js应用程序。我将“node_modules”文件夹添加到.gitignore并让azure从package.json安装模块。但是,大多数模块不会自动安装,我必须打开实例的命令行并使用“npminstall”手动安装它们。我正在使用Nodev0.12.0,这是我的package.json:{"main":"server.js","scripts":{"start":"nodeserver.js"},"devDependencies":{"body-parser":"^1.12.4","cors":"^2.6.1","exp

带有 'import' js 文件的 JavaScript 测试 (mocha)

我了解module.export和require方式:Requiringexternaljsfileformochatesting虽然只要是模块就很好用,但我觉得这种方式很不方便,因为我现在要做的是测试文件中的代码。例如,我在一个文件中有一个代码:app.js'usestrict';console.log('app.jsisrunning');varINFINITY='INFINITY';现在,我想在一个文件中测试这段代码:test.jsvarexpect=require('chai').expect;require('./app.js');describe('INFINITY',fu

带有 'import' js 文件的 JavaScript 测试 (mocha)

我了解module.export和require方式:Requiringexternaljsfileformochatesting虽然只要是模块就很好用,但我觉得这种方式很不方便,因为我现在要做的是测试文件中的代码。例如,我在一个文件中有一个代码:app.js'usestrict';console.log('app.jsisrunning');varINFINITY='INFINITY';现在,我想在一个文件中测试这段代码:test.jsvarexpect=require('chai').expect;require('./app.js');describe('INFINITY',fu

node.js - 以后如何向 package.json 添加依赖

在我的应用程序中,我使用以下命令安装了几个Node模块npminstall我忘了提到“--save”来保存依赖列表到package.json文件。现在我想更新package.json文件中的那些依赖项,而不需要手动更新文件。知道怎么做吗? 最佳答案 您可以再次运行相同的命令,指定--save标志,它将自动包含在package.json中。唯一的问题是包的版本可以更新到更新的版本,所以你可以指定你的应用的具体版本:npmi--saveapp@1.0.1。您也可以自己修改package.json以包含依赖项:"dependencies"

node.js - 以后如何向 package.json 添加依赖

在我的应用程序中,我使用以下命令安装了几个Node模块npminstall我忘了提到“--save”来保存依赖列表到package.json文件。现在我想更新package.json文件中的那些依赖项,而不需要手动更新文件。知道怎么做吗? 最佳答案 您可以再次运行相同的命令,指定--save标志,它将自动包含在package.json中。唯一的问题是包的版本可以更新到更新的版本,所以你可以指定你的应用的具体版本:npmi--saveapp@1.0.1。您也可以自己修改package.json以包含依赖项:"dependencies"

javascript - ES6 (ECMAScript 2015) 模块 : import index. js

在Internet上查找,我对特殊的“index.js”模块文件感到困惑。使用babelJS+Node.js或Browserify/Webpack我可以使用importmyLibfrom"./libs"在“libs”目录中导入“index.js”模块(即省略/index或/index.js部分)。ES6(ECMAScript2015)模块官方标准是否支持“index.js”模块解析(指定包含文件夹)?还是只是“自定义”Node.js/CommonJS转译行为?是否可以在所有浏览器中省略导入的/index|/index.js部分(当所有浏览器都支持模块时)?

javascript - ES6 (ECMAScript 2015) 模块 : import index. js

在Internet上查找,我对特殊的“index.js”模块文件感到困惑。使用babelJS+Node.js或Browserify/Webpack我可以使用importmyLibfrom"./libs"在“libs”目录中导入“index.js”模块(即省略/index或/index.js部分)。ES6(ECMAScript2015)模块官方标准是否支持“index.js”模块解析(指定包含文件夹)?还是只是“自定义”Node.js/CommonJS转译行为?是否可以在所有浏览器中省略导入的/index|/index.js部分(当所有浏览器都支持模块时)?

node.js - 从 package.json "scripts"部分创建 WebStorm 运行配置

在我的package.json文件中,我有以下“脚本”配置。..."scripts":{"start":"watchify-olib/index.js-v-d.","build":"browserify.|uglifyjs-cm>lib/index.js","test":"jest"}...这允许我从命令行运行npmstart、npmbuild和npmtest。这太棒了!但理想情况下,由于界面非常方便,我希望能够使用运行配置从WebStorm中运行这些任务。我一直无法弄清楚如何做到这一点。有没有办法创建我自己的自定义运行配置或从我的package.json自动生成它们?

node.js - 从 package.json "scripts"部分创建 WebStorm 运行配置

在我的package.json文件中,我有以下“脚本”配置。..."scripts":{"start":"watchify-olib/index.js-v-d.","build":"browserify.|uglifyjs-cm>lib/index.js","test":"jest"}...这允许我从命令行运行npmstart、npmbuild和npmtest。这太棒了!但理想情况下,由于界面非常方便,我希望能够使用运行配置从WebStorm中运行这些任务。我一直无法弄清楚如何做到这一点。有没有办法创建我自己的自定义运行配置或从我的package.json自动生成它们?